¡Qué susto!

What a fright!

意思

Expresses surprise or shock at something scary.

🌍

文化背景

In Mexico, 'susto' can also refer to a folk illness ('susto' or 'espanto') where the soul is believed to leave the body due to a shock. It is very common to add '¡Ay!' before '¡Qué susto!' to emphasize the physical reaction.

🎯

The 'Ay' factor

Adding 'Ay' at the beginning makes you sound much more natural and native.
